In order to keep your skin safe from the sun, always make sure to wear some type of lotion or makeup that has at least 15 SPF in it. Wearing sunscreen not only prevents wrinkles, it also prevents peeling skin and sunburns. Applying sunscreen every day before going outside can prevent premature aging, keeping your skin healthy and youthful longer.

Over exposure to the sun’s harmful rays can cause premature aging and more serious conditions, including cancer. You should make sure to wear sunscreen any time you are exposed to the sun.

To aid dry skin, use a humidifier at home, and if you can, at work. Humidity is great at keeping your skin moisturized. If the area you live in is dry, humidifiers can protect your skin from becoming itchy and dry. There are plenty of humidifiers which can be purchased at a cheap price.
